Former U.S. President Donald Trump has once again turned to his platform, Truth Social, to push back against swirling rumors about his health. In a fiery message posted Monday, Trump dismissed speculation regarding his physical condition, calling it “fake news” and accusing political opponents of trying to weaken his momentum ahead of the 2024 election.
“Every time they see me walking quickly, playing golf, or speaking for two hours at a rally, the radical left invents a new health crisis,” Trump wrote. “They are desperate because they know the American people see the truth.”
The statement comes after a week of heightened chatter on social media and cable news about Trump’s stamina, sparked by viral clips from recent campaign appearances. Critics pointed to moments where he appeared fatigued, while allies insisted he remains energetic and fully engaged on the trail.
Trump’s team has repeatedly emphasized his demanding campaign schedule as proof of his vitality. According to advisers, the former president has logged more rallies, fundraising events, and media appearances in recent weeks than any other Republican candidate.
Political observers note that questions about a candidate’s health are not uncommon, particularly in high-stakes presidential races. With President Joe Biden also facing scrutiny over age and fitness, the issue has become a flashpoint in the 2024 contest.
Trump’s defiant Truth Social post underscores his strategy of confronting speculation head-on rather than ignoring it. By framing health rumors as part of a broader media attack, he aims to rally his supporters and redirect attention to his campaign themes.
“Trump understands that his base responds strongly when he positions himself as the victim of unfair coverage,” said one political analyst. “Turning health speculation into a fight with the media is a way of energizing his supporters.”
Despite the controversy, Trump is expected to continue a packed campaign schedule in the coming weeks, with rallies planned in key battleground states. His campaign insists that the speculation won’t slow him down.
